Walnut Place, Didcot house prices
The record shows a median of £300,000 for Walnut Place, Didcot, street by street and sale by sale. Over the past decade prices are +5% in cash — but −21% once inflation is stripped out.

Walnut Place, Didcot house prices — your questions
What is the average house price in Walnut Place, Didcot?
The median sold price in Walnut Place, Didcot is £300,000, based on 15 recorded sales from HM Land Registry.
What is the price range of homes sold in Walnut Place, Didcot?
Recorded sales in Walnut Place, Didcot range from £165,000 to £387,500. The range includes flats and large detached homes alike.
Have house prices in Walnut Place, Didcot risen?
Over the past decade prices in Walnut Place, Didcot are +5% in cash terms but −21% once adjusted for inflation using ONS CPIH — the gap between the two is the real story.
